>> that's what it was for anias? >> uh-huh. >> the flu. but so severe, it takes two months for anias to recover. only then can the painful journey towards separation begin. over the next five months, four operations. starting first in the front of the head, then the side, and then the back. during each operation, doctors carefully clip blood vessels and separate shared tissue. then the hardest and most painful surgery. tissue expanders like balloons are inserted and filled with water to create the excess skin that will be necessary after the final separation. >> our hope is we have a pretty go...
